CLARKSON-LEGG COVERED BRIDGE

Where: Bethel in Cullman County, Alabama

When Built: 1904

GPS Coordinates: 34°12′27.08″N, 86°59′27.35″W

This pedestrian-only bridge was built on the property of James Legg, a local mail carrier, who saw a need for the structure and supplied many of the materials. It was destroyed by a flood in 1931 and rebuilt the following year, ironically for the same price it originally cost to build, $1,500.
